    Locke’s legacy: Water crisis

    A Sierra Club special report critiques Washington Governor Gary Locke's environmental record, with particular focus on the SeaTac Third Runway project, where Ecology Director Tom Fitzsimmons allegedly removed staff who sought to enforce environmental laws and signed the 'Toxic Fill Bill' allowing contaminated materials to be used in runway construction. The report details how the Port of Seattle's $1 billion-plus runway expansion required building one of the world's largest retaining walls over fish-bearing streams and wetlands in an earthquake-prone area. The Pollution Control Hearings Board ultimately found state permits insufficient and imposed 16 additional environmental conditions on the project.
